In postgresql privileges on colums is not possible, but is there a reason why not?
 
For my application I want the option to hide some columns for some users. So I use functions that make views for each user. Another solution may be to make a new table with a foreign key and an 1 to 1 relation. Maybe an answer from the question above can help me to descide.
